#33b0b0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#33b0b0 is composed of 20% red, 69% green and 69%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71% cyan, 0% magenta, 0%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 180 degrees, a saturation of 55.1% and a lightness of 44.5%. #33b0b0 color hex could be obtained by blending #66ffff with #006161.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

#33b0b0 color description : Dark cyan.

#33b0b0 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#33b0b0 has RGB values of R:51, G:176, B:176 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0, Y:0,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 3387568.

Shades and Tints of #33b0b0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030909 is the darkest color, while #f8fd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#33b0b0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#707373 is the less saturated color, while #07dcdc is the most saturated one.
